| 6 | | (40 ILCS 5/1-109.3) | 7 | | Sec. 1-109.3. Training requirement for pension trustees. | 8 | | (a) All elected and appointed trustees under Article 3 and | 9 | | 4 of this Code must participate in a mandatory trustee | 10 | | certification training seminar that consists of at least 32 | 11 | | hours of initial trustee certification at a training facility | 12 | | that is accredited and affiliated with a State of Illinois | 13 | | certified college or university. This training must include | 14 | | without limitation all of the following: | 15 | | (1) Duties and liabilities of a fiduciary under Article | 16 | | 1 of the Illinois Pension Code. | 17 | | (2) Adjudication of pension claims. | 18 | | (3) Basic accounting and actuarial training. | 19 | | (4) Trustee ethics. | 20 | | (5) The Illinois Open Meetings Act. | 21 | | (6) The Illinois Freedom of Information Act. | 22 | | The training required under this subsection (a) must be | 23 | | completed within the first 2 years after the year that a | 24 | | trustee takes office is elected or appointed under an Article 3 | 25 | | or 4 pension fund. The elected and appointed trustees of an |

| 13 | | Sec. 1-113.18. Ethics training. All board members of a | 14 | | retirement system, pension fund, or investment board created | 15 | | under this Code must attend ethics training of at least 8 hours | 16 | | every 2 years per year . The training required under this | 17 | | Section shall include training on ethics, fiduciary duty, and | 18 | | investment issues and any other curriculum that the board of | 19 | | the retirement system, pension fund, or investment board | 20 | | establishes as being important for the administration of the | 21 | | retirement system, pension fund, or investment board. The | 22 | | Supreme Court of Illinois shall be responsible for ethics | 23 | | training and curriculum for judges designated by the Court to | 24 | | serve as members of a retirement system, pension fund, or | 25 | | investment board.
Each board shall annually certify its |
